Hi.Master of Business Administration (MBA) at St. George College of Management, Science and Nursing is a 2 years course offered at the PG level. To get admitted to Master of Business Administration (MBA) course at St. George College of Management, Science and Nursing, applicants must meet the entry requirements - 50.0% in graduation. 

Admission is based on the score obtained in CAT (Common Admission Test)/ CMAT (Common Management Admission Test)/ PGCET (Post Graduate Common Entrance Test)/ KMAT (Karnataka Management Aptitude Test) and marks obtained in graduation.

Hi. St. George College of Management, Science and Nursing Karnataka PGCET Round 2 Seat Allotment ranks are out for admission to MBA/ MCA courses. As per Round 2, the MBA cutoff 2023 stood at 43648 for the General AI category, whereas for Round 1, the cutoff was 35916.

Hi.Selection to the MBA/PGDM programme is done on the basis of a valid KCET and Karnataka PGCET score. In addition to this, candidates must also meet the set eligibility criteria which is :- 50% in graduation (for general category students).

The institute considers CBSE 12th and Karnataka 2nd PUC scores of the aspirants for admission to the BBA and BCA.

St. George College of Management, Science and Nursing offers a 2 years UG B.Sc. (Post Basic) course. Direct admission is offered to candidates who manage to fulfil the basic eligibility criteria on the basis of past academics.

The results of the semester examinations taken in PA College of Engineering are generally declared between 30 and 45 days after the completion of the examinations. The college ensures proper assessment through a time-bound academic calendar. The results become available at the college's own website to be checked upon by the students. Internal assessments are conducted in colleges during the semester, cumulated at the end for declaration of the final grades. This allows the students to monitor their progress and prepare themselves for their future examinations appropriately, thereby creating an inspiring learning atmosphere.

Yes, Christ Bangalore is a good college to pursue an MBA. It is the second-best among NIRF-ranked colleges in Bangalore in 2024. In 2024, NIRF ranked Christ College #60 in the Management category. According to the annual report 2022-23, the highest package offered to students of the School of Business and Management was above INR 15 LPA. The University has also released the NIRF report 2024, incorporating the 2023 placement data. As per the report, 934 out of 1,097 students were placed during Christ University MBA placements in 2023.
